Noun edit

Hauch m (strong, genitive Hauches or Hauchs, plural Hauche)

  1. breath from the mouth
  2. whisper; sough
  3. aspiration
  4. waft (of air)
  5. mist (on something)
  6. hint or whiff (of something)
